Configuring the Data Link Layer Protocol for E1, T1, and Serial Interfaces
Configuring the Logical Interface
You should ensure that the DHCP client receives an IP address so that these
discovery messages do not consume router resources or bandwidth on your
Frame Relay link. To determine whether the Frame Relay subinterface has
been assigned an IP address, enter the following command from the enable
mode context:
ProCurve# show interface frame-relay <number.subinterface number>
Configuring a Client Identifier. By default, the Secure Router OS popu-
lates the client identifier with the media type and the interface's media access
control (MAC) address. You can specify that the DHCP client uses the MAC
address of an Ethernet port, or you can change the client identifier to a
customized MAC address.
To configure a client identifier when you enable the DHCP client, enter:
Syntax: ip address dhcp client-id [ethernet 0/<port number> | HH:HH:HH:HH:HH:HH:HH]
When you configure the client identifier, you can also configure a hostname,
as explained in the next section.
Configuring a Hostname. The Secure Router OS uses the hostname con-
figured for the router as the Frame Relay subinterface's default DHCP client
hostname. If you want to override this hostname when you enable the DHCP
client, enter the following command:
Syntax: ip address dhcp hostname <word>
For example, you might want to specify that the hostname is RouterB. In this
case, you would enter:
ProCurve(config-fr 1.1)# ip address dhcp hostname RouterB
When you specify the hostname, you can also configure a client identifier at
the same time, as shown below.
ProCurve(config-fr 1.1)# ip address dhcp client-id ethernet 0/1 hostname RouterB
If you enter this command, the DHCP client will use the MAC address of the
Ethernet 0/1 interface as its client identifier, and it will use the hostname
RouterB.
Alternatively, you can specify the hostname and configure the client to ignore
the settings received from the DHCP server. These commands are described
in the following sections.
